Title: Cement and clinker inventory statistics. The overall data covers the inventory proportion, year-on-year and ring-on-ring changes of clinker and cement in the whole country and regions on October 24. In terms of clinker, the proportion of inventory in different regions is different. The southwest region has a larger year-on-year change, which is -13.13 percentage points, and the central and southern region has a smaller year-on-year change, which is 0. The northeast region has a larger month-on-month change, which is 10 percentage points, and some regions have a smaller month-on-month change, which is 0. In terms of cement, East China had a larger year-on-year change of 7.14 percentage points, and Northeast China had a smaller year-on-year change of 0. Northeast China had a larger month-on-month change of 3.33 percentage points, and some regions had 0.
On October 24,
the national clinker inventory was 63.52%, representing a year-on-year decrease of 3.61 percentage points and a month-on-month increase of 1.67 percentage points; the cement inventory was 64.51%, representing a year-on-year increase of 0.84 percentage points and a month-on-month increase of 1.06 percentage points. Regionally, the highest inventory of clinker in Northeast China was 72.50%, with a large year-on-year increase; the highest inventory of cement in East China was 73.57%. On a year-on-year basis, clinker increased in 3 regions and decreased in 4 regions, while cement increased in 5 regions and decreased in 2 regions.
